We've installed a Barracuda box as a crap filter and it has put some
stress on our dns server. Dns was breaking, so I un-unioned the RR
data structure and added a nil pointer check one place and it stays
up now. But how big will it get?
dennis 1107095 0:07 0:01 114804K Pread 8.dns.test
dennis 1107096 7:38 12:15 114804K Pread 8.dns.test
dennis 2768413 0:00 0:00 114804K Open 8.dns.test
dennis 3154164 0:00 0:00 114804K Pread 8.dns.test
Looks like 115 megs and counting. Will it stabilize
or is there a memory leak?

> Looks like 115 megs and counting. Will it stabilize
> or is there a memory leak?
There is a memory leak.
Too bad too, since I thought I had gotten the last one. ;-)
leak(1) is your friend, though you might want to run it
before dns gets quite so big.
